CHECK DUAL HANDLE
INTERLOCK
1. Stop engine.
2. Engage traction drive clutch and then the
attachment drive clutch.
3. Release the attachment clutch lever. The
attachment clutch should stay engaged
until the traction drive clutch lever is
released.
IMPORTANT: If dual handle interlock does
not operate correctly, repair as directed in the
service guide for your unit.

CHECK CLUTCH CABLE
ADJUSTMENTS
Brush must stop within 5 seconds when
attachment clutch lever is released.
Wheels must stop quickly when traction drive
clutch lever is released.
If clutches do not engage or disengage
correctly,
see Adjust Attachment Clutch &
Brake on page 19 or See Adjust Traction
Drive Clutch on page 21.

CLEAN RECOIL GUARD FOAM
COVER
The recoil guard foam cover must be kept
clean and free of snow and debris.
If cover becomes clogged, remove and gently
vacuum or wash with warm water.
IMPORTANT: Cover MUST be installed when
using unit in winter conditions. The cover
prevents snow from entering the recoil guard
and freezing the recoil pawls. Cover is not
necessary for operation during non-winter
months.

WARNING: AVOID INJURY.
Explosive separation of tire and
rim parts is possible.
DO NOT inflate tires above
the recommended pressure.
DO NOT inflate tires with a
compressor; use a hand
pump.
DO NOT stand in front of tire
assembly when inflating. Use
a clip-on chuck and extension
hose long enough to allow you
to stand to one side.
DO NOT mount a tire without
proper equipment and
experience.
